I have been listening to John Mayer a lot lately. I find his music to be very relaxing to listen to - his arrangement /vocal combination create an entire new world of music for me - it's a shift from my usual classic & modern rock without going Josh Groban. I love the relationship John Mayer creates between lyric and guitar. I thought I heard some classic bluesy guitar stuff in his recordings, then I found out that he's heavily influenced by late blues guitar legend Stevie Ray Vaughn. I really like one song in particular off his double-platinum "Heavier Things" record. Something's Missing is all about trying to find that one thing that will make life have meaning.
